Commerce City, located in Colorado, United States, offers several pros for travelers:
Proximity to Denver: Commerce City is located just a short drive away from Denver, the capital of Colorado. This means travelers can easily access the vibrant city life, cultural attractions, dining options, and shopping opportunities that Denver has to offer.
Outdoor Recreation: Commerce City is situated near several outdoor recreation areas, including Barr Lake State Park and Rocky Mountain Arsenal National Wildlife Refuge. Visitors can enjoy hiking, birdwatching, fishing, and other outdoor activities in these natural areas.
Sporting Events: Commerce City is home to Dick's Sporting Goods Park, a major sports stadium that hosts soccer matches, concerts, and other events. Sports fans can catch a game featuring the Colorado Rapids soccer team or enjoy a live concert at this popular venue.
Local Breweries: Colorado is known for its craft beer scene, and Commerce City is no exception. Travelers can explore local breweries and taprooms in the area to sample a variety of unique and flavorful beers.
Family-Friendly Attractions: Commerce City offers a range of family-friendly attractions, including Water World water park and the Adams County Regional Park. These attractions provide fun activities for visitors of all ages.
Overall, Commerce City provides a mix of urban amenities, outdoor recreation opportunities, and family-friendly attractions, making it a diverse and appealing destination for travelers.
There are some potential cons to traveling to Commerce City, Colorado, that you may want to consider:
Limited tourist attractions: Commerce City is primarily known for its industrial and commercial areas, so it may not have as many traditional tourist attractions compared to other cities in Colorado.
Lack of public transportation: Commerce City is not well-served by public transportation, so getting around may be more challenging without a car.
Industrial areas: Some parts of Commerce City are industrial and may not offer the picturesque views or recreational opportunities that travelers seek.
Limited dining and entertainment options: While there are some restaurants and shops in Commerce City, the variety and choices may be more limited compared to larger cities in Colorado.
Distance from major attractions: Commerce City is located about 20 minutes from downtown Denver, so if you're interested in exploring the more popular tourist destinations in the area, you may need to factor in additional travel time.
Overall, while Commerce City may not be a top tourist destination in Colorado, it can still offer a unique perspective on the state's industrial and commercial sectors.
